2. Benefits of Indoor Amusement Parks
Operating an indoor amusement park comes with numerous benefits that extend beyond mere entertainment. Let's delve into some of the most significant advantages:
2.1 Year-Round Accessibility
Unlike outdoor parks that are heavily influenced by seasonal changes, indoor amusement parks provide year-round accessibility. Regardless of rain, snow, or extreme heat, visitors can enjoy a myriad of attractions without worrying about the weather conditions. This consistency leads to higher visitor retention rates and establishes a reliable revenue stream.
2.2 Controlled Environment
Indoor amusement parks allow for a controlled environment, ensuring that safety measures can be effectively implemented. This factor is particularly appealing to families who prioritize the safety and comfort of their children while engaging in fun activities.
2.3 Diverse Attractions
The flexibility of indoor spaces allows for a wide variety of attractions. From **arcades** to **trampoline parks** and **interactive gaming zones**, there is something for everyone. This diversity not only enhances customer satisfaction but also encourages repeat visits.
2.4 Community Engagement
Indoor amusement parks often serve as community hubs, hosting events, birthday parties, and corporate gatherings. Engaging with the local community fosters loyalty and establishes your park as a go-to destination for entertainment.
3. Essential Indoor Amusement Park Equipment
When transforming your space into an indoor amusement park, selecting the right equipment is crucial. Here, we outline the essential components needed to create an exciting and memorable experience for visitors.
3.1 Rides and Attractions
The core of any amusement park lies in its rides and attractions. Investing in high-quality, reliable rides is essential for customer enjoyment and safety. Consider including:
- **Go-Kart Tracks**: A popular attraction that appeals to various age groups, offering competitive fun.
- **Bumper Cars**: Perfect for family bonding and an exciting experience.
- **Mini Roller Coasters**: These provide thrill without the extreme height, catering to younger visitors.
3.2 Arcade Games and Interactive Zones
Arcade games are a staple of amusement parks. They not only provide entertainment but also encourage friendly competition among visitors. Consider incorporating:
- **Virtual Reality Experiences**: These immersive experiences captivate visitors, making them feel like they're part of the action.
- **Redemption Games**: Guests can win tickets to exchange for prizes, adding an element of excitement.
3.3 Soft Play Areas
Soft play areas are ideal for younger children, providing a safe environment for them to play and explore. These areas can include climbing structures, ball pits, and interactive games designed with safety in mind.
3.4 Food and Beverage Facilities
No amusement park is complete without food options. Having a diverse menu that caters to different tastes is essential. Consider adding:
- **Snack Bars**: Quick bites like pizza, hot dogs, and pretzels are crowd-pleasers.
- **Cafes**: Offering a comfortable space for families to relax and recharge with meals and refreshing beverages.
3.5 Rest Areas and Amenities
Comfort is key in any indoor amusement park. Ensure you have ample seating, clean restroom facilities, and nursing rooms to cater to families with young children.
4. Must-Have Rides and Attractions
Selecting the right rides is vital for creating an exhilarating atmosphere. Here are some must-have attractions that can elevate your indoor amusement park experience:
4.1 Trampolines and Free Jump Areas
Trampoline parks have gained immense popularity in recent years. Including a trampoline zone allows guests to bounce around freely, promoting physical activity and fun for all ages.
4.2 Laser Tag Arenas
Laser tag is a thrilling activity that promotes teamwork and strategy. A well-designed arena can enhance the experience, providing an exciting environment for competitive play.
4.3 Escape Rooms
Escape rooms are increasingly popular, offering an interactive and engaging experience. They challenge groups to solve puzzles and work together, making them a favorite for team-building events.
4.4 Mini Golf Courses
An indoor mini golf course can attract families and groups looking for a leisurely activity. Unique theming and creative holes can make the experience memorable.
5. Safety Equipment and Compliance
Safety is paramount in any amusement park. Ensuring that all equipment adheres to safety regulations is critical for visitor confidence. Here are some essential safety measures:
5.1 Regular Inspections
Conduct regular inspections of all rides and attractions to ensure they meet safety standards. Keeping a detailed log of inspections can aid in compliance and reduce liability.
5.2 Safety Gear
Provide necessary safety gear for attractions, such as helmets for go-karting and harnesses for climbing walls. Ensuring that guests are equipped with safety measures fosters a secure environment.
5.3 Staff Training
Training staff in safety protocols and emergency procedures is vital. A well-trained team can promptly address any issues that may arise, ensuring the safety of all visitors.

7. Integrating Technology for Enhanced Experiences
Embracing technology can significantly enhance the visitor experience in your indoor amusement park. Here are some ways to integrate tech:
7.1 Mobile Apps
Developing a mobile app can streamline visitor experiences by providing information on attractions, wait times, and special promotions. This convenience can lead to increased guest satisfaction.
7.2 Cashless Payment Systems
Implementing cashless payment systems allows for a smoother transaction process in food areas and game zones, reducing wait times and improving customer experience.
7.3 Virtual Queuing Systems
Utilizing virtual queue systems can enhance the efficiency of ride management, allowing guests to reserve spots and reducing wait times significantly.

10. Frequently Asked Questions
What are the initial costs of setting up an indoor amusement park?
The initial costs can vary widely based on location, size, and the attractions you choose to include. On average, budgets can range from several hundred thousand to millions of dollars.
How do I ensure the safety of rides and attractions?
Regular inspections, staff training, and adherence to local safety regulations are critical. It's advisable to consult with safety experts during the planning phase to establish protocols.
What are effective marketing strategies for an indoor amusement park?
Utilizing social media, local partnerships, and targeted promotions can effectively attract visitors. Hosting community events and offering discounts can also enhance visibility.
Can indoor amusement parks be profitable?
Yes, with the right attractions, marketing strategies, and customer engagement approaches, indoor amusement parks can be highly profitable.
What are some popular attractions for indoor amusement parks?
Popular attractions include trampoline zones, laser tag arenas, mini golf courses, and arcade games. Ensuring a diverse range of offerings can cater to various interests.
